About the Role

 

As a Specialist, you will be accountable for delivery of general ledger accounting, period end close, reporting requirements for the Iron Ore to both internal and external stakeholders, and Subject Matter Expert (SME) for Costing
 

Core Accountabilities
 

  • Coach team members to ensure timely and accurate completion of the deliverables.
  • Monitor the period end close process and ensure ledgers closed on time for monthly group management reporting.
  • Assist the preparation and review of general ledger reconciliations to ensure the accuracy and completeness of financial results reported.
  • Assist in the preparation and review of briefing papers & stewardship review for group management reporting.
  • Assist in the preparation of Joint Venture Packs (JV) prior sending out to stakeholders in Perth.
  • Subject Matter Expert (SME) for Period End Close activities including Costing & Joint Venture Accounting.
  • Assist to review the Costing Module to ensure the appropriateness in terms of PEC hierarchy, allocation segments and cycles. 
  • Assist to review requests from Management Accounting team on the changes made to the Costing Module.
  • Coordinate delivery of internal and external audit requirements.
  • Support and contribute to the process improvement, simplification, and productivity measures
  • Striving for simplicity through identifying and focusing on those tasks that add the most value and stopping low-value work

About You

 

  • Degree qualification in accounting or finance
  • Professional qualification (CPA/ACCA/CIMA) either completion or currently pursuing
  • Good working experience with a large corporate or multinational shared service functions environment
  • Outstanding communication and stakeholder engagement skills 
  • Attention to detail, ability to manage deadlines, identify and resolve problems
  • Capability to work collaboratively with teams and stakeholders to deliver value
  • Strong experience in SAP - inventory costing and materials ledger will be added advantage
  • Understanding of resources industry and mining operations is beneficial
  • Fluent English, both verbal and written
